Firethorn and Tree Echium Physical Information

Firethorn and Tree Echium physical information is very important for comparison. Firethorn height is 180.00 cm and width 240.00 cm whereas Tree Echium height is 240.00 cm and width 30.00 cm. The color specification of Firethorn and Tree Echium are as follows:

  • Firethorn flower color: White and Ivory

  • Firethorn leaf color: Green and Dark Green

  • Tree Echium flower color: Light Blue and Blue Violet

  • Tree Echium leaf color: Green and Gray Green
